Biography:
The Boom - Beatles Revival Band started playing in 1991. 1997 saw them begin a collaboration with a symphonic orchestra for special concert shows. That first Christmas show had just a small orchestra; nowadays the orchestra consists of about 50 musicians; string and brass players, keyboard players etc, professional or non-professional, mostly friends of the band. The Boom Beatles Revival Band and Orchestra perform Beatles songs never performed live on stage by The Beatles. The band perform no more than 3 shows a year, and the season regularly ends with a big Christmas concert. Last year it was the 15th Christmas concert and 9th with the orchestra and it took place in beautiful baroque church of St. Adalbert in the bands home city. For the last two years the band and orchestra took part in the Trutnov Open Air Festival; a long traditional Czech 'hippie' festival which is annually visited by former president Vaclav Havel and his wife. The band also took part in a few benefit concerts and many many more other events. Besides the big shows the four Boom Beatles still play small shows just like in the old days…
